The ASUS Zenbook Duo Laptop is a versatile and innovative device, featuring dual 14-inch OLED touch displays. This unique setup makes it particularly useful for multitasking and creative work. The displays are vibrant, with a high resolution of 2880 x 1800, great brightness, and excellent color accuracy, making visuals pop and enhancing the user experience. The 120Hz refresh rate ensures smooth visuals, which is ideal for video editing and other graphics-intensive tasks. However, the dual-screen functionality might take some getting used to and could be overwhelming for some users.

The laptop is powered by the Intel Core Ultra 9 285H processor and Intel Arc Graphics, which provide robust performance for everyday tasks and professional applications. With 32GB of RAM and a 1TB SSD, it offers ample memory and storage for heavy multitasking and large files. The Zenbook Duo is also designed for portability, weighing just 3.64 pounds and being only 0.57 inches thin, making it easy to carry around. Its detachable Bluetooth keyboard and built-in kickstand add to its flexibility. Additionally, the device offers a good selection of ports, including Thunderbolt 4, USB 3.2, and HDMI 2.1.

Battery life is impressive, with up to 16 hours of video playback in single-screen mode and around 9 hours with both screens active, though real-world usage may vary. Fast charging through its USB-C port is a handy feature. Build quality is another strong point, meeting military-grade durability standards, which means it’s built to last and withstands harsh conditions. On the downside, the integrated graphics might limit high-end gaming capabilities, and the $847 price tag could be steep for some buyers. In summary, the ASUS Zenbook Duo is an excellent option for professionals who need a portable, high-performance laptop with a unique dual-screen feature for enhanced productivity.

The ASUS Zenbook 14 OLED is a high-performance ultrabook that packs a powerful punch with its Intel Core i9-13900H 14-core processor. This means it can handle demanding tasks with ease, making it ideal for professionals or power users. The 16GB of LPDDR5 RAM and 1TB NVMe SSD ensure smooth multitasking and ample storage for your files, respectively. The 14-inch 2.8K OLED touchscreen is a standout feature, providing vibrant colors and sharp details, which is perfect for creative work or media consumption.

The integrated Intel Iris Xe Graphics may not satisfy heavy gamers or those needing dedicated GPU power for intensive graphic tasks. The laptop's build quality is excellent, with a sleek and portable design, weighing just 3.06 lbs, making it easy to carry around. Battery life is decent but not outstanding, offering up to 6 hours on a full charge, which might require users to bring a charger for longer days.

Connectivity options are robust, including Thunderbolt 4 ports, HDMI, and WiFi 6E, ensuring fast data transfer and versatile peripheral connections. The backlit keyboard and fingerprint reader add convenience and security. While the Zenbook 14 OLED offers impressive specs and luxurious features, its higher price point may be a consideration for budget-conscious buyers. This laptop is best suited for professionals, creatives, or anyone in need of a high-performance, portable device with excellent display quality.

The ASUS Zenbook 14 UM3406HA Business Laptop 2024 offers a solid blend of performance, portability, and modern features. It is powered by the AMD Ryzen 7 8840HS processor, which is robust with 8 cores and a maximum speed of 5.1 GHz. The 16GB of LPDDR5 RAM ensures smooth multitasking, while the 512GB SSD provides ample and fast storage. This Zenbook features a 14-inch WUXGA touchscreen with a resolution of 1920x1200 pixels, delivering sharp and vibrant visuals, ideal for both work and media consumption.

The inclusion of AMD Radeon integrated graphics makes it suitable for general business applications and light creative tasks, though it may not be ideal for high-end gaming or intensive graphical work. Portability is a strong suit, with the laptop weighing just 2.82 pounds and being only 0.59 inches thick, making it easy to carry around. The battery life is decent, offering up to 8 hours on a single charge, which should cover a typical workday. Build quality is solid with a sleek Jade Black finish, and the backlit keyboard and privacy shutter on the 1080p FHD camera add to the premium feel.

Connectivity options are excellent, with Wi-Fi 6E support and multiple USB ports, including Type-C with Power Delivery and DisplayPort capabilities. A potential drawback is the lack of a dedicated graphics card, which may limit performance for users needing more graphical power. Additionally, the laptop does not include an optical drive, which may be a consideration for some users. In summary, the ASUS Zenbook 14 UM3406HA is well-suited for business professionals and students who prioritize performance, portability, and modern connectivity.

Buying Guide for the Best Asus Zenbook

Choosing the right laptop can be a daunting task, especially with the wide range of options available. When looking at the Asus Zenbook series, it's important to consider your specific needs and how different specifications will meet those needs. Whether you're a student, a professional, or someone who needs a laptop for everyday use, understanding the key specs will help you make an informed decision.
Processor (CPU)The processor is the brain of your laptop and determines how fast and efficiently it can run applications. For basic tasks like browsing the web and using office applications, an Intel Core i3 or AMD Ryzen 3 will suffice. If you need to run more demanding software or multitask frequently, consider an Intel Core i5 or AMD Ryzen 5. For heavy-duty tasks like video editing or gaming, an Intel Core i7 or AMD Ryzen 7 would be ideal.
RAMRAM (Random Access Memory) is crucial for multitasking and running applications smoothly. For general use, 8GB of RAM is usually enough. If you plan to run more intensive applications or multitask heavily, 16GB or more will provide better performance. More RAM allows your laptop to handle more tasks simultaneously without slowing down.
StorageStorage determines how much data you can keep on your laptop. SSDs (Solid State Drives) are faster and more reliable than traditional HDDs (Hard Disk Drives). For most users, a 256GB SSD offers a good balance of speed and storage space. If you store a lot of large files like videos or games, consider a 512GB SSD or higher. SSDs also contribute to faster boot times and overall system responsiveness.
DisplayThe display quality affects your viewing experience. A Full HD (1920x1080) resolution is sufficient for most users, providing clear and sharp images. If you work with high-resolution content or want a more immersive experience, consider a 4K display. Additionally, look at the screen size; 13-14 inches is portable and good for travel, while 15-17 inches offers more screen real estate for productivity.
Battery LifeBattery life is important if you need to use your laptop on the go. For general use, a laptop with 8-10 hours of battery life is ideal. If you travel frequently or work long hours away from a power source, look for models that offer 12 hours or more. Keep in mind that battery life can vary based on usage and settings.
Graphics Card (GPU)The graphics card is important for tasks that involve rendering images, videos, or playing games. Integrated graphics are sufficient for basic tasks and light gaming. If you plan to do more intensive graphic work or gaming, a dedicated GPU like NVIDIA GeForce or AMD Radeon will provide better performance. Choose based on your specific needs for graphic-intensive applications.
PortabilityPortability is determined by the weight and size of the laptop. If you need a laptop for travel or commuting, look for models that are lightweight and slim. Ultrabooks are designed to be highly portable, often weighing less than 3 pounds. If portability is less of a concern, you can opt for larger models that may offer better performance but are heavier.
Build QualityBuild quality affects the durability and feel of the laptop. Look for laptops with sturdy materials like aluminum or magnesium alloy, which offer better durability than plastic. A well-built laptop will withstand daily wear and tear better and provide a more premium feel. Consider your usage environment and choose a build that suits your needs.
